4. Slip-Resistant Surface Many 38mm GRP gratings come with a slip-resistant surface, making them safe for use in areas prone to wet or slippery conditions. This safety feature is crucial in industrial settings where worker safety is a priority.

The innovative aspect of FRP walkways lies in their ability to incorporate solar panels directly into their design. These walkways can be outfitted with photovoltaic (PV) cells that capture sunlight and convert it into electricity. This integration not only maximizes the utility of space that might otherwise remain unused but also contributes to the generation of renewable energy on-site. The use of solar technology offsets energy costs and reduces carbon footprints, aligning with global sustainability goals.

Fiberglass tanks are notably lighter than their steel or concrete counterparts, which simplifies transportation and installation. This lightweight characteristic is particularly beneficial for projects in remote locations where heavy machinery may not be accessible. The ease of handling allows for quicker installation times, ensuring that your water supply is up and running without unnecessary delays.
